Experiments on mice demonstrated that of hemolytic streptococci A M types 2, 3, 12, 22, 46, and 49 characteristic is the absence of parallelism between their virulence for mice and the presence of M+-colonies in the microbial population. There was also a greater virulence for mice of M-variants. The established changes in serological properties of the cultures passaged in vitro were brought to the acquisition of polyagglutinability by the passage cultures, and to the loss of type-specific protection by the immune sera against these cultures. A possibility of acquisition by passage cultures of a factor determining their high virulence for mice, nonidentical to M-protein, is discussed.
